Library

Diploma thesis addresses the implementation and design of the new library object. The proposed building will serve as public city library with the possession of 102 200 book units. The building will offer department for adults as well as kids section, technical literature, an audiovisual collection, computer rooms and study rooms, reading rooms. There are also plenty of chill zones. In the building are additional services as coffee shop, gallery and lecture hall for different kinds of events and purposes. Library has three floors and one basement solved as an underground parking lot. The building is roofed by warm flat roof. The structural system is reinforced concrete skeletal system with glass facade system, the external wall in some places as sanitary facilities, secondary staircase and coffee shop is walled with bricks with an external thermal insulation composite system. The ground plan of the library is square with dimensions 35, 45 x 35, 45 meters. The building is located in the city centre of Písek, surrounding terrain is slightly sloping. The solved area contains newly designed asphalt road, which leads to the underground parking lot.
Multifunctional building Brno - Líšeň

The present Bachelor´s thesis is based on the project carried out as an architectural design studio´s project of the 6th semester of Bachelor´s degree. Object is located in Brno – Líšeň. The building site is situated in sloping terrain, and is accessible from the upper side from the Josefa Faimonová street. The subject of this Bachelor´s thesis is the new-build multifunctional building with emphasis on the location of the building site in the terrain, orientation towards cardinal directions and the function of the object. Object is a three-floor building, with two sublevels and first floor. The lowest floor is used as a parking lot for employees and visitors, and also for the technical facilities of the whole object. The parking lot is accessible for the cars by a car elevator, and for pedestrians by an elevator and staircase, both running through all levels of the building. The first sublevel is mostly used for commercial purposes in the form of leasable areas, divided into several groups by function (shops, offices, galleries, etc.). There are also partial technical and hygienical facilities. The first floor is structured in similar fashion, however the leasable areas are used for different functions (mostly cafes, consulting rooms and offices). Also a big terrace is located here, used for different purposes, partially for the cafe. Since the building site is southbound and most of the fullglass surfaces are east-, south- and westbound, it was necessary to solve their shading. That is secured by a textile frontage. Also the variability of the object is reflected in the frontage, which is designed to adjust to the requirements of each function, and also to the size of the leased area, so the system of the rotation of the slats is divided into several sets. The multi-use object adds missing public facilities.
Townhouses on the outskirts of Brno

The bachelor's thesis follows up on a studio project, that i made in my second year of the bachelor's study, Townhouses on the outskirt of Brno. Labor contains Plans for the building permit and Structural documentation. Area of interest is located in Brno - Li´šeň, on the right side, there's Ondráčkova's street, and an abandoned slaughterhouse on the other side. The main idea of my project is, to create two identical buildings, that will perfectly fit into the land and surroundings. By placing these two, into opposite corners of the land, there will be created a fine corner of Ondra´čkova's street and Zla´manky. At the same time, buildings will create direct and let's say "natural" way to the underground parking lot. People, who will visit park, will also have very usefull noise barrier from both sides. Designed buildings contain three above-ground floors and one underground floor, which connects both townhouses by tunnel. Each townhouse contains a total of five housing units, each one with different size. Designed buildings are installed in a way, to keep balance between modern industry and pure nature. First building is more dominant, so it can define the corner of both streets and the second one is less expressive, so it will fit with buildings next to her. Structurally, the townhouses are designed of the Porotherm system and reinforced concrete structures. The main goal of the work is to create modern housing on the suburbs, which will not disturb close neighborhood.
Dancing School Brno

The Bachelor´s thesis is based on the project, that was made on the 6th semester of Bachelor´s degree. The theme of assignment is new building of dancing school, which is located on plot in area Brno-Zabrdovice. It is a gap site on the corner of streets Milady Horakove a nd Prikop. The building is a four-floor building contain one basement floor. In this basemend floor is a parking lot for personal and visitors and a extensively technical facilities. Ground floor contains representative spaces of dancing school with a conference room and sanitary facilities. Also there is a cafe with facilities, foyer, multifunkcional hall and part with a dressing rooms for performers. On the first floor there is a dancing classes, learning classes, cabinets for teachers and sanitary facilities. Second floor is basicly same, but above multifunkcional hall is terrace. Form of designed object reacts to place, where it is situated. It is a simple rectangular mass creating a missing stable corner of mentioned streets. On the object is designed a lamela facade, which allows variable shading each parts and premises of building from rush and noises of street Milady Horakove. Dancing school is a appropriate solution of building, because there is a couple educational institution close by like kindergartens, elementary and high schools, grammar school and college.
Multifunctional building Malá Amerika

This bachelor work follows up on an architectural atelier project made in the winter semester of the third year of the bachelor program. The goal of this project is a plan of a new multifunctional building in the city part of Brno-Střed. The site is located on the corner of Nové Sady, Nádražní and Hybešova. There are Malá Amerika and Titanium buildings nearby. The new building respects the urban concept, and the new structures match the height of the already present buildings. The multifunctional building consists of three aboveground parts each of which has its own public services. The corner building serves as a shopping mall with administrative offices. The building next to the Titanium is used for its showrooms and administrative part and the last and lowest building houses a café with a multifunctional space and a library. The whole site is conjoined by its underground parking lot which is accessible through entrances on the north-west and north-east sides. The shape of the building copies the intersection and creates an imaginary rampart, which also creates a square between the structures of Malá Amerika and the multifunctional building. The stalls of these structures are made from concrete arches reminiscent of a historical viaduct, which used to be situated here. The upper floors are covered with cladding made from bricks. The building worked on has an atrium which provides more daylight to otherwise very deep floor layouts. The main goal was to create a pleasant and habitable space in this part of the city.
